Job description

Pay rate, benefits and other terms and conditions are as per the CUPE (Local 139) Collective Agreement.

Inpatient Medicine is located on the top floor of the hospital (3rd floor) - Pods C and D. These units are often referred to as Pod C3 and D3. Most patients on this unit are admitted from the Emergency Department while others are transferred from the Critical Care Unit or Surgical Unit. Patients are admitted to Inpatient Medicine for treatment and/or monitoring of a medical condition and can expect a stay of 1 - 5 days.
